My Devicewear Ridge case review w/ pics

Hey guys and gals, I started a thread a week back looking for the perfect folio style case because I was joining the Mini class. After a few days of looking, I went with the Devicewear Ridge. I know there's no perfect case, but it's perfect for my needs and maybe yours as well too. The other reviews sounded like what I was looking for and they were spot on. I used to be a case a holic, but with this years generation devices I decided to just buy one or two cases at most. I got this on Amazon for $22 shipped and it's simply a great case. Anyone looking for a folio style case should definitely give this case a try. Cases look better in pictures so I thought I'd share...check it out.






-Really nice exterior, clean stitching, and doesn't look or feel cheap
-Snap in style polycarbonate casing that keeps the iPad Mini streamlined and clean looking






-Sleep/Wake function works every time
-Strong magnets keeps the cover from not flapping around





-Multiple grooves to support many viewing angles





-Lightweight
-Perfect cutouts with volume buttons not feel too recessed at all






As much as I like carrying and using the iPad Mini as is (case less), for some reason with this case on, it feels much better to hold. More secure in the hands. I guess you have to try it to believe it.

Yes this was short and sweet, but not much thought about this case was needed. It fits the bill in more ways than one. Definitely recommended.

This is the one flaw in an otherwise perfect case. I've had the Ridge for several weeks now and I still love it, but occasionally I need to "work" the bend on the top part of the cover so that it still lays flat enough. By "work", I mean just bending the front cover back and forth to loosen it up.

Right now, I'd rate this case 9/10, and if that issue was fixed, it would easily be 10/10.

I've had mine for about 3-4 weeks now, and while I saw signs of the problem early on (around the end of week 1), it's gotten noticeably worse as time has progressed. In fact, it's gotten to the point where the auto-sleep/wake is no longer reliable and I'm considering replacing it with another folio or just using a sleeve + stand combo. It's possible I could just have a defective product though.
